Installing a cat flap might be a bit daunting, but it is fairly simple by following the correct instructions. Determine how high you would like the flap to be (normally it's at the belly height). Note this on your door and then use the included template to guide you when drilling.

If you have a small kitten, prop the door open very slightly and gradually allow it to go through. Reward it each time it goes through.

Take a measurement of the door

A cat flap is a wonderful method to let your pet move into and out of your house as it likes. This can help with keeping your cat in good health by ensuring that it gets exercise and also being able to go back in if it is left outside in bad weather, particularly in winter. This will cut down on the time you spend letting your cat in or out, and keep your home secure by letting you know when it has left.

It is crucial to make sure that the cat flap is installed correctly to stop your pet from being forced through through it by other animals (e.g. dogs). You should determine the height of your pet's stomach and the width of the doorway in your home to make sure the flap is at the proper height. If your cat is taller or shorter than normal, you can adjust the flap's height by moving it upwards or downwards by a small amount.

Next, use a spirit-level to mark the middle of the door. This is where you'll install the flap. Then, using the marks as a guideline, cut out the form of your flap on the door with a jigsaw. Once you've cut the door, sand the edges of the door to create smooth surfaces. You can then drill any fixing holes needed.

The installation of a cat flap should not take more than two hours. The process is slightly more challenging if you need to put it in the case of a uPVC door or a composite one. This is because composite doors are available in a variety of thicknesses, which can impact the way that holes are cut. Measure Your Cat

If you're planning to put a cat flap on your door, it is crucial to take measurements of your cat prior to attempting the task. Although it might appear to be to be a simple task, it is essential to get the measurement right or your pet will find it very difficult to use.

Once you have your cat's measurements and measurements, you need to examine the door to determine where to put the flap. It is advisable to place the flap in the middle of your cat's belly as this will help them to pass through it with minimal effort. This will also stop the flap from making a lot noise as it moves back and forward.

You will also need to take into consideration the thickness and structure of the uPVC door or composite. Although timber doors are of the same thickness, replacement upvc door panel with cat flap and composite doors may differ in their overall construction, which can make fitting the cat flap more difficult since you have to ensure that the hole you make is the proper size for your pet.

You can also use the template included in the instructions to mark the position of the opening on the door. This will allow you to see where the opening must be and also make sure the template is correctly positioned on the door. It is also helpful to utilize a spirit-level to make sure that the template is in a straight line against the door.

Cut the Flap

You'll need to make a hole in the door panel for your cat flap prior to you can attach it. You can use the height of your cat's or kitten's stomach as a guide. As a general rule, place the cat flap approximately 10-15 centimeters above the ground. This is the typical height of the cat flap installation's belly. This will allow your cat to move through the flap easily and will make it difficult for other cats or nosy neighbours to get inside or out.

Once you've determined the best location for the cat flap to be positioned, mark this location on the door using a pencil. If your kit includes the template, place it over the door. Use the marks on the template to drill holes in each corner. After that, you'll be able cut out the template shape and replace it with the cat flap.

If you are installing your cat flap inside an entryway made of wood or uPVC, it is possible to do it yourself if are confident enough to use using a Jigsaw. Make sure you don't cut into any of the door mullions or vertical rails. You can use a jigsaw cut the panel into a circle or square according to the design of your cat flap. Take your time and don't try to force the jigsaw into cutting faster.

Once the hole is made then carefully insert the cat flap into its new home and ensure that it is firmly secured. If the flap has screw caps then push them into the protruding bolts. Once the screws have been installed then sand the rough edges and then apply sealant to any gaps. This will stop drafts from entering your home.

Install the Flap

If you have a simple cat flap, you can leave it open and encourage your pet to use it by putting a small amount of cat food in front of the door. Alternately, you can push the cat through with your hands or with a stick. Once your pet is used to moving through the flap, it will be able to move into and out as it wants so you can let it in or out without to open the door for it all day (and possibly in all weathers).

It is possible to fit the flap inside the UPVC doors or glass door, however it's not as easy as installing one in a wooden external door. This is due to the fact that the doors made of UPVC and some kinds of glass doors don't have an even thickness. This can affect how you cut the hole for the flap and can also affect whether your flap fits correctly once it's installed.

Based on the type of cat flap you pick It may include a mounting kit and template that will tell exactly where to drill holes for it. If the kit does not include a template you can create one yourself. It's important not to press the jigsaw too hard when cutting, so it doesn't create a larger than needed hole in your door.

If you have a circular flap it's essential to make sure the hole is in the correct location on your door as in the event that it's not, the cat will not be able to use the flap and could be stranded outside all day (or even at night).

Certain models of cat flaps have locks which allow you to control when your cat comes and goes. These can be very useful if you're concerned about your cat going out at night and coming back in due to the darkness, or you're at work all day. The lock can be used for entry or exit and some are locked in either direction permitting you to close the door completely, which is especially helpful for sick or elderly cats who aren't willing to go out in the rain.
